I Require Context

I Require Context

In the realm of artificial intelligence and machine learning, the phrase "I require context" has become increasingly significant. As AI models become more integrated into our daily lives, understanding the importance of context in their functioning is crucial. Context provides the necessary background information that allows AI to make accurate predictions, generate relevant responses, and perform tasks effectively. Without context, AI systems can misinterpret data, leading to errors and inefficiencies. This blog post delves into the intricacies of context in AI, exploring how it is utilized, its importance, and the challenges associated with it.

Understanding Context in AI

Context in AI refers to the additional information that helps an AI model understand the situation or environment in which it is operating. This can include temporal, spatial, and relational information. For example, in natural language processing (NLP), context helps AI understand the meaning of words and phrases based on their usage in a sentence or conversation. In image recognition, context helps AI identify objects by considering their surroundings and relationships with other objects.

Context can be categorized into several types, each serving a different purpose:

  • Temporal Context: Information about the time or sequence of events. For instance, understanding that "yesterday" refers to the day before today.
  • Spatial Context: Information about the location or physical environment. For example, knowing that a "coffee shop" is typically found in a city rather than a rural area.
  • Relational Context: Information about the relationships between different entities. For instance, understanding that "mother" and "daughter" have a familial relationship.
  • Cultural Context: Information about cultural norms and practices. For example, recognizing that certain gestures have different meanings in different cultures.

The Importance of Context in AI

Context is essential for AI to function effectively. It enables AI models to:

  • Improve Accuracy: By providing additional information, context helps AI models make more accurate predictions and decisions. For example, in medical diagnosis, context such as patient history and symptoms can help AI models provide more accurate diagnoses.
  • Enhance Relevance: Context helps AI models generate more relevant responses. For instance, in customer service chatbots, understanding the context of a customer's query can help the bot provide more relevant and helpful responses.
  • Reduce Ambiguity: Context helps AI models resolve ambiguities in data. For example, in NLP, context can help AI models understand the meaning of words with multiple definitions.
  • Personalize Experiences: Context enables AI models to personalize experiences based on individual preferences and behaviors. For instance, recommendation systems use context such as user history and preferences to provide personalized recommendations.

Challenges in Utilizing Context in AI

While context is crucial for AI, utilizing it effectively presents several challenges:

  • Data Availability: Collecting and integrating context data can be challenging. Contextual information may not always be readily available or easily accessible.
  • Data Quality: The quality of context data can vary, affecting the performance of AI models. Inaccurate or incomplete context data can lead to errors and inefficiencies.
  • Computational Complexity: Incorporating context into AI models can increase computational complexity, making them more resource-intensive and slower to process.
  • Dynamic Nature of Context: Context can change over time, making it difficult for AI models to keep up with these changes. For example, cultural norms and practices can evolve, requiring AI models to adapt accordingly.

Techniques for Incorporating Context in AI

Several techniques can be employed to incorporate context into AI models:

  • Feature Engineering: Creating new features that capture contextual information. For example, in NLP, features such as part-of-speech tags and named entities can provide contextual information.
  • Contextual Embeddings: Using embeddings that capture contextual information. For instance, word embeddings like Word2Vec and GloVe capture semantic relationships between words, while contextual embeddings like BERT capture the context in which words are used.
  • Attention Mechanisms: Using attention mechanisms to focus on relevant contextual information. For example, in transformer models, attention mechanisms allow the model to weigh the importance of different words in a sentence based on their context.
  • Graph-Based Models: Using graph-based models to capture relational context. For instance, knowledge graphs can represent relationships between different entities, providing contextual information for AI models.

Applications of Context in AI

Context plays a crucial role in various AI applications:

  • Natural Language Processing (NLP): Context helps AI models understand the meaning of words and phrases based on their usage in a sentence or conversation. For example, in sentiment analysis, context can help AI models understand the sentiment behind a statement.
  • Image Recognition: Context helps AI models identify objects by considering their surroundings and relationships with other objects. For instance, in object detection, context can help AI models distinguish between similar objects.
  • Recommendation Systems: Context enables AI models to personalize recommendations based on individual preferences and behaviors. For example, in e-commerce, context such as user history and preferences can help AI models provide personalized product recommendations.
  • Customer Service: Context helps AI models provide more relevant and helpful responses in customer service chatbots. For instance, understanding the context of a customer's query can help the bot provide more accurate and helpful information.

For example, consider a customer service chatbot that uses context to provide better support. When a customer asks, "I require context for my issue," the chatbot can use contextual information to understand the customer's previous interactions, the nature of their issue, and their current mood. This allows the chatbot to provide a more personalized and effective response, such as offering a solution or escalating the issue to a human agent if necessary.

In another example, consider an image recognition system that uses context to identify objects. When analyzing an image of a kitchen, the system can use contextual information to identify objects such as a stove, refrigerator, and sink. This contextual understanding helps the system distinguish between similar objects and provide more accurate results.

Future Directions in Contextual AI

As AI continues to evolve, the role of context will become even more important. Future research and development in contextual AI may focus on:

  • Advanced Contextual Embeddings: Developing more sophisticated contextual embeddings that capture a wider range of contextual information.
  • Dynamic Context Modeling: Creating models that can adapt to changing contexts over time, allowing AI to keep up with evolving situations.
  • Multimodal Context Integration: Integrating contextual information from multiple modalities, such as text, images, and audio, to provide a more comprehensive understanding of the environment.
  • Ethical Considerations: Addressing ethical concerns related to the use of context in AI, such as privacy and bias. Ensuring that contextual information is used responsibly and ethically is crucial for building trust in AI systems.

For instance, future AI models may use advanced contextual embeddings to capture not only the semantic relationships between words but also the emotional and cultural nuances of language. This would enable AI to understand and respond to human emotions more effectively, improving its ability to provide empathetic and supportive interactions.

Dynamic context modeling will allow AI systems to adapt to changing environments and situations. For example, an AI-driven smart home system could use dynamic context modeling to adjust lighting, temperature, and other settings based on the changing needs and preferences of its occupants.

Multimodal context integration will enable AI to understand and interact with the world in a more holistic way. For instance, an AI-driven autonomous vehicle could use multimodal context integration to combine visual, auditory, and spatial information to navigate safely and efficiently.

Ethical considerations will be crucial as AI systems become more integrated into our daily lives. Ensuring that contextual information is used responsibly and ethically will help build trust in AI systems and mitigate potential risks.

For example, consider an AI-driven healthcare system that uses contextual information to provide personalized medical advice. Ensuring that this contextual information is used ethically and responsibly will be crucial for building trust with patients and healthcare providers.

In another example, consider an AI-driven social media platform that uses contextual information to recommend content to users. Ensuring that this contextual information is used ethically and responsibly will help prevent the spread of misinformation and protect user privacy.

In conclusion, the phrase “I require context” underscores the fundamental importance of context in AI. Context provides the necessary background information that allows AI models to make accurate predictions, generate relevant responses, and perform tasks effectively. As AI continues to evolve, the role of context will become even more critical, driving advancements in various applications and ensuring that AI systems are used responsibly and ethically. By understanding and leveraging context, we can unlock the full potential of AI and create more intelligent, effective, and trustworthy systems.

Related Terms:

  • i require context gif
  • require context examples
  • context needed wojak
  • i need context
  • i need context hat
  • i need context meme